Maternal mortality in the United States (IMAGE)
Caption
The pregnancy checkbox on death certificates has led to an overestimation of maternal mortality and increasing death rates (Figure A). Maternal mortality based solely on cause-of-death information shows lower, stable rates and a decline in direct obstetric deaths (Figure B).
